Understanding Perforated Pegboard Panels
Perforated pegboard panels are versatile boards made from durable materials such as metal or high-density fiberboard, featuring a grid of holes. These holes allow for the attachment of various hooks, shelves, and containers, making them an ideal solution for organizing tools and equipment in the metalworking industry. The panels are available in different sizes, thicknesses, and hole patterns, catering to diverse needs and preferences.

Best Practices for Installation and Use
For optimal use of perforated pegboard panels, consider the following best practices during installation:
1. **Select the Right Location**: Choose a location that is easily accessible and visible to all team members. This will encourage the use of the pegboard and improve organization.
2. **Plan Your Layout**: Before installation, plan out the layout of your pegboard. Consider the tools and materials you use most frequently, and position them at eye level for easy access.
3. **Use Quality Accessories**: Invest in high-quality hooks and containers specifically designed for pegboards. This ensures that your tools stay secure and organized.
4. **Regular Maintenance**: Periodically review and reorganize the pegboard as needed. As workflows change, the pegboard layout may need to be adjusted to maintain efficiency.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. What materials are perforated pegboard panels made from?
Perforated pegboard panels can be made from various materials, including high-density fiberboard, metal, and plastic. The choice of material often depends on the specific needs of the workspace and the types of tools being stored.
2. How much weight can perforated pegboard panels support?
The weight capacity of perforated pegboard panels depends on the material and thickness of the panel. Metal panels usually support more weight than fiberboard panels. It's essential to check the manufacturer's specifications for specific weight limits.
3. Can perforated pegboard panels be painted or customized?
Yes, perforated pegboard panels can be painted or customized to fit the aesthetic of your workspace. Many manufacturers offer panels in various colors and finishes, or you can paint them yourself with suitable paint.
4. Are perforated pegboard panels easy to install?
Yes, perforated pegboard panels are designed for easy installation. Most panels come with mounting hardware and can be installed using basic tools. Careful planning of the layout can further streamline the installation process.
5. How do I clean and maintain perforated pegboard panels?
Cleaning perforated pegboard panels typically involves wiping them down with a damp cloth to remove dust and debris. For metal panels, a mild detergent may be used. Regular maintenance includes checking for loose hooks and adjusting the layout as needed.
